Fun with Resolver

This section contains spreadsheets that show off some of the more silly things that Resolver can be made to do.

  • Conway's Game of Life

    Obviously the most important use of Resolver is for creating games. This spreadsheet implements Conway's Game of Life, using Resolver as the front end.

  • Resolver as Image Viewer

    An image after all, is nothing more than a grid of different coloured squares (pixels); so with a little bit of work we can turn Resolver into an image viewer.

  • Speaking Spreadsheets

    Integrating Resolver with .NET classes is very simple. This example uses the speech synthesis features of .NET 3.0 to get Resolver to speak cell ranges to you!
